A strong apartment comparison looks at how the floor plan works in everyday life. Renters may want to evaluate closet capacity, kitchen storage, bedroom separation, work-from-home space, natural light, noise exposure, outlet placement, appliance condition, and the route from parking to the residence. These practical details often influence satisfaction more than a broad marketing description.
Lease policies can materially change the value of an apartment. Renters should review qualification standards, income documentation, credit and background requirements, guarantor rules, occupancy limits, pet restrictions, vehicle registration, guest policies, renewal procedures, subletting restrictions, early-termination terms, and notice requirements. Any verbal promise that affects price or move-in conditions should appear in the written lease or an attached addendum.
It can also be helpful to visit at more than one time of day. A daytime tour may reveal natural light and property activity, while an evening visit can provide a better sense of parking, traffic, lighting, and noise. Renters should observe the route they would use most often and consider whether the surroundings match their expectations for convenience and comfort.
